Jello Fruit SaladThis is basically a "dump" type salad in that all the ingredients are eventually mixed together.

Ingredients:

Directions:

Mix first 3 ingredients together well and chill. Cook rice until tender and cool. Dissolve gelatin in boiling water. Add rice and crushed pineapple with juice. Drain fruit cocktail and add to rice/pineapple mixture. The first 3 combined ingredients can be mixed in last with the fresh fruit. Pour into bowl and let jell. The salad is topped with the whipped cream after it has started to jell
